Easy Amaranth Pudding

Ingredients
- 2 c cooked amaranth
- 1 c cream or apple juice
- Honey, sorghum or other sweetener to taste
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on or Chinese five-spice
- Good handful of mixed nuts and dried fruit

Instructions
While the amaranth is still hot, stir all the ingredients together and pour into serving dishes. Refrigerate until cold (though you can eat it hot).
Notes
This recipe takes advantage of amaranth's natural gooeyness. It makes a really fast alternative to rice or tapioca pudding. Even with cooking the amaranth (2 to 1 water to grain by the way) it takes no time at all.
